Introduction to DC MCB Circuit Breakers
DC Miniature Circuit Breakers (MCBs) are crucial factors in electrical techniques, made to shield circuits from overcurrent and small circuits. Not like their AC counterparts, DC MCBs are especially customized to handle direct present-day (DC) apps, earning them critical in solar energy techniques where DC electric power is prevalent.

Relevance of DC MCBs in Photo voltaic Methods
Solar power programs deliver DC electrical energy by photovoltaic (PV) panels, which can be then transformed to AC electrical energy to be used in residences and companies. The DC facet of the solar method, such as the PV panels, cost controllers, and batteries, involves security from overcurrents and shorter circuits. DC MCBs are utilized to make sure the protection and reliability of these devices.

Critical Options of DC MCBs
Voltage Rating: DC MCBs are rated for distinct voltage concentrations to match the requirements of photo voltaic systems. Typical ratings contain 12V, 24V, 48V, and approximately 1000V for larger sized installations.
Current Ranking: These breakers are available various current ratings to protect various parts of the photo voltaic procedure, ordinarily starting from 1A to 63A.
Breaking Ability: The breaking capability indicates the most present-day the MCB can interrupt without the need of destruction. Superior breaking potential is important for properly handling potential fault conditions in photo voltaic techniques.
Poles: DC MCBs may be one-pole, double-pole, or maybe multi-pole, depending on the procedure configuration and the level of protection demanded.

Choosing the Correct DC MCB for Solar Techniques
When deciding on a DC MCB for your photo voltaic software, take into consideration the subsequent things:

System Voltage: Make sure the MCB’s voltage ranking Dc Mcb For Solar matches the voltage volume of your photo voltaic process.
Latest Ranking: Pick out an MCB having an correct present-day ranking to safeguard your technique with no unneeded tripping.
Breaking Ability: Pick an MCB using a adequate breaking capacity to take care of the likely fault existing within your method.
Number of Poles: Determine the demanded amount of poles determined by your method’s configuration and security desires.
Top quality and Compliance: Go for MCBs from reputable suppliers that comply with relevant basic safety requirements.
Purposes of DC MCBs in Solar Units
PV Panel Defense: DC MCBs are utilized to safeguard personal PV strings from overcurrent and short circuit ailments.
Battery Protection: These breakers safeguard battery financial institutions from excessive recent, ensuring Safe and sound charging and discharging cycles.
Inverter Protection: DC MCBs defend inverters from overcurrent conditions about the DC facet, enhancing technique trustworthiness.
Charge Controller Safety: They make sure the safe operation of cost controllers by protecting against overcurrent damage.
